OK, ignoring the bra comments, etc.......


Todays voyage did not go well. Adjustments and improvements must be made!

The two 2x2s that clamp to the bar at the top of the gunwhales kept sliding forward (and therefore off!). This was not a good thing because I was left holding a wide open motor in one hand by the tiller. Luckily I had a rope tie-down thingy with me and I tied it in pretty good to the canoe handle.

The choke is very weird. Doesn't seem to be any position that works good for very long. Think I'll end up taking it apart and checking it out.

I also changed the 2x4 that the motor sat on. I thought the prop wasn't deep enough in the water the other day.

Canoemount2002.jpg


Basicly, I exchanged the 2x4 for a 2x2, and added another 2x2 under so the motor had plenty to support it.
